In this episode, Josh shares his powerful story of being kicked out by his father at sixteen, a pivotal moment that shaped his life. He unpacks the emotional aftermath, exploring feelings of anger and rejection while emphasizing the importance of self-inquiry and personal responsibility. The conversation touches on transformative yoga experiences and the dynamics of familial love, highlighting the journey from resentment to understanding. Josh reflects on the impact of ego and belief on emotional health, illustrating the path to healing through introspection and connection.
